Transaction 90e30e048dd17e8a44c53f054fc136079df05757131431d328e728e07d260209

1 Input
2 Outputs
  • 90e30e048dd17e8a44c53f054fc136079df05757131431d328e728e07d260209:0
  • value  19621337
    address  bc1q8krpq40875lle2cel03ge5hela950qfqrswr7k
  • 90e30e048dd17e8a44c53f054fc136079df05757131431d328e728e07d260209:1
  • value  363000
    address  1BTHZniDXW6dLFx5jhd9Hw8JHNzvApz9EC